Angiosperm families - Tremandraceae DC. The families of flowering plants Small shrubs, or herbs (slender heathlike subshrubs, or subherbaceous). ‘Normal’ plants, or switch-plants; sometimes with the principal photosynthesizing function transferred to stems. Leaves well developed, or much reduced, or absent. Perennial.
